How Do I Capture Core Operation Details for a Logging Brand?

The first move is to document the concrete elements of your business—service scope (e.g., selective harvesting, transport, sawmill), geographic focus, and any heritage you want to highlight. Write these points in bullet form; they become the seed data for every subsequent idea.

What Naming Styles Resonate in the Timber Services Market?

Answering this question starts with a quick audit of competitor names. Notice the prevalence of strong, nature‑linked words (e.g., "Pine," "Oak," "Timber") combined with action verbs ("Cut," "Harvest"). Choose a style—compound, alliteration, or descriptive—that aligns with your core details. This alignment gives the AI a clear direction while keeping the brand tone authentic.
